This is an archival episode from December 5, 2018.
We are back after a long hiatus, having enjoyed a well-earned vacation. 10 episodes seemed like an achievement. But here we are, just in time for the India-Australia Test series!
Basically, this episode is all about who’s the king of cricket. Whether it’s wondering if Test cricket is like the monarchy (yeah, we don’t get it, either), or if King Kohli will reign Down Under, or which India-Australia moment rules the rivalry.
There’s a distinct monarchy theme, all thanks to one of our panelists, who henceforth shall be known as The Monarch, making a huge stretch to complete an analogy. The sort of stretch that leads to injuries, like the one our brains suffered after hearing this.
You’ve been warned.
